India-Pakistan
Gunmen shoot at Sikh men in Peshawar market, one dead
2014-08-07
[DAWN] PESHAWAR: Members of the Sikh community in Beautiful Downtown Peshawar
...capital of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a (formerly known as the North-West Frontier Province), administrative and economic hub for the Federally Administered Tribal Areas of Pakistan. Peshawar is situated near the eastern end of the Khyber Pass, convenient to the Pak-Afghan border. Peshawar has evolved into one of Pakistan's most ethnically and linguistically diverse cities, which means lots of gunfire.
came under attack on Wednesday, with one killed and two injured in a firing incident. Following the attack, protestors erupted into the streets and burnt tyres blocking roads including the grand Trunk (GT) road in Peshawar.

The demonstrators rolled their eyes, jumped up and down, and hollered poorly rhymed slogans real loud against what they said was the government's failure to protect members of minority communities and demanded the immediate arrest of those involved in the attack.

The protestors tried to approach the Chief Minister's House but were stopped by security. Later the demonstrators headed towards the Governor's House.

Police officials said unidentified gunnies shot up members of the Sikh community when they were at Shabaab market in the Hashtnagri area.

DawnNews reported that Jasmot Singh, Bahram Singh and Manmit Singh were attacked when they were at their respective shops in the market. The victims were rushed to the Lady Reading Hospital immediately after the attack, where one died.
